PR No.204 Pakistan Day Celebrated In Hong Kong Sar Islamabad: March 23, 2016

The Pakistan Day was celebrated with national fervor and enthusiasm here at the premises of the Pakistan Association of Hong Kong, in a simple but impressive ceremony attended by a large number, of members of Pakistani community.

The function commenced with hoisting of the National Flag by the Consul General of Pakistan in Hong Kong, Mr. Ghufran Memon to the accompaniment of national anthem. He read out messages of the President and the Prime Minister of Pakistan on this auspicious occasion.

Speaking on the occasion, the Consul General highlighted the significance of Pakistan Day and said that like every year, today we pledge to put our hearts and souls together to make Pakistan a stronger and more stable nation on the pattern of a resolve made by our forefathers on this Day at Manto Park Lahore in 1940.

Mr. Memon said that there was a need to work harder and make collective efforts to transform Pakistan into a modern, progressive and tolerant society as envisaged by father of the nation Quaid e Azam Mohammad Ali Jinnah and his colleagues. He said that role of Pakistani Diaspora abroad is very vital in this regard.

The Consul General also congratulated the Pakistani community on Pakistan day. Special prayers were offered for the prosperity and well being of the homeland.
